2. Why Art Storage is Essential for Every Artist

An artist selecting brushes from a jar, with an easel, paint palette, and sketches on the floor nearby.
Art storage is essential for every artist, whether working in a home studio, a professional space, or on the go. It provides an organised way to keep supplies safe and accessible, reducing clutter and improving focus. Sturdy storage solutions protect valuable tools and materials, such as brushes, paints, and papers, from dust, moisture, and accidental damage. For those working with multiple mediums, having dedicated compartments ensures that each tool has its place, promoting efficiency and convenience. Beyond organisation, art storage helps extend the lifespan of your supplies, saving money and time in the long run. Investing in quality storage is a practical and valuable step in elevating your artistic practice.

The right art storage not only keeps your supplies organised but also safeguards them from damage. Durable storage options protect delicate materials like pastels, papers, or sketchbooks from moisture, dust, and physical wear. Sturdy compartments ensure that paints and brushes remain secure, preventing spills or breakage. For artists who frequently transport supplies, portable cases with secure closures minimise the risk of damage during travel. Additionally, proper storage extends the lifespan of your materials, ensuring they remain in excellent condition for future projects. By investing in the right storage, you preserve the value and functionality of your tools, allowing you to focus on creating without worry.

What Are the Best Oil Paints for Professionals?

Professional oil paints are known for their high pigment concentration, smooth texture, and superior lightfastness. Brands like Winsor & Newton Artists’ Oil Colours, Gamblin, and Old Holland are top choices among professionals. These paints provide rich, vibrant colors with excellent blending capabilities and durability. Professionals often prioritize oil paints with consistent performance and a wide range of hues for flexibility in creating detailed, archival-quality works.

How to Choose the Best Acrylic Paints for Beginners?

When selecting acrylic paints for beginners, look for student-grade options that balance affordability with quality. Brands like Liquitex Basics and Winsor & Newton Galeria offer easy-to-use paints with vibrant pigments and a smooth consistency. Ensure the paints are versatile enough to experiment with blending, layering, and basic techniques. Opt for a starter set with primary colors to explore mixing and expand your creative possibilities.

What Are the Top-Rated Watercolour Paints for Artists?

Top-rated watercolour paints for artists include brands like Winsor & Newton Professional, Daniel Smith, and Schmincke. These paints are celebrated for their high pigment concentration, transparency, and excellent lightfastness. Professional-grade watercolours allow for smooth blending and vibrant washes, making them ideal for detailed and expressive work. Many artists prefer pan sets for portability or tubes for creating custom palettes.

What Are the Best Gouache Paints for Illustrations?

The best gouache paints for illustrations combine opacity, vibrancy, and smooth application. Popular brands like Holbein, Winsor & Newton Designers Gouache, and M. Graham are renowned for their rich pigmentation and creamy consistency. These paints dry to a matte finish, ideal for scanning or photographing illustrations. Gouache is versatile for both detailed work and bold, flat areas of color, making it a favorite among illustrators.

How to Select Professional-Grade Acrylic Paints?

To select professional-grade acrylic paints, look for products labeled “artist-grade” or “professional,” which have a higher pigment concentration and superior lightfastness compared to student-grade options. Brands like Golden Heavy Body, Liquitex Professional, and Winsor & Newton Professional Acrylics are highly rated by artists. Consider the texture and viscosity—heavy body paints are ideal for thick applications, while fluid acrylics are better for detailed work and washes.
